Ledger钱包转账失败怎么办?从零开始排查的完整步骤与常见原因
使用Ledger硬件钱包进行加密货币转账时,偶尔会遇到“转账失败”或“无法发送”的提示。这种情况通常并非钱包本身出现物理故障,而是由软件设置、网络状态或交易参数配置不当引起。以下从最常见的几个维度,系统梳理可能导致转账卡顿或失败的原因,并提供对应的排查方法。
一、软件与固件版本不一致
Ledger钱包依赖Ledger Live桌面端或移动端应用与硬件设备交互。如果Ledger Live版本过旧,或者固件(如Nano S、Nano X的系统)未更新到最新,就可能出现指令无法识别或签名失败的情况。建议先打开Ledger Live,检查是否有“更新”提示。同时,通过设备管理器确认硬件固件是否为最新版。若更新后重新尝试转账,成功率往往大幅提升。
二、网络拥堵与Gas费设置错误
转账失败最直接的原因往往是链上手续费(Gas费、矿工费)设置过低。以以太坊(ETH)或基于ERC-20网络的代币为例,如果用户手动设置了极低的Gas价格,交易可能数小时不被矿工打包,最终被节点拒绝。此时转账记录会显示“待确认”或直接失败。解决方法:在Ledger Live发送界面中选择“推荐”或“高”手续费的自动选项,避免手动输入低于市场均值的数据。对于比特币(BTC)等UTXO模型网络,还需要注意输入输出数量过多导致的费用飙升,建议合并零碎UTXO后再操作。
三、代币合约地址与网络兼容性
若转账目标为特定代币(如USDT、USDC),需要确认接收方地址支持该代币的协议标准。例如,将ERC-20格式的USDT直接发送到一个只支持TRC-20的地址,交易会因合约不兼容而失败。此外,部分用户误将主网资产(如BNB)转至BSC网络的合约地址,也会造成丢失风险。Ledger Live在发送时会显示币种网络标识,请务必确认目标地址的链类型完全匹配。
四、浏览器扩展与硬件连接问题
当通过MetaMask、Rabby等第三方钱包连接Ledger硬件进行DApp交互时,转账失败常由浏览器扩展版本冲突或USB驱动异常引起。尝试以下操作:重启浏览器,断开并重新插拔Ledger设备,在Ledger设备上确认“允许合约数据”(针对以太坊风格的应用)。如果使用USB连接,更换数据线或端口也能解决部分识别问题。对于使用蓝牙的Ledger Nano X,建议靠近设备并关闭其他蓝牙干扰源。
五、账户余额不足与预留资金
部分区块链(如波场TRON、BNB Chain)要求账户持有少量原生币作为“能量”或“Gas储备”。如果你试图转出全部余额,可能导致网络费无法扣除。示例:Tron账户中TRX余额若小于31 TRX,将无法启动任何转账。同样,以太坊账户余额如果仅够用于Gas,则无法转移ERC-20代币,因为代币转账需要ETH支付矿工费。建议确保钱包中保留至少价值5-10美元的主链币作为手续费缓冲。
六、误入“待签名”死循环与清除缓存
转账过程中,Ledger Live偶尔会卡在“请确认交易”步骤,但硬件屏幕却无响应。这通常是软件缓存文件损坏或当前交易队列拥堵导致。解决方案:在Ledger Live设置中选择“清除缓存”并重启应用;同时关闭所有连接Ledger的网页(如DApp窗口)。若仍无法解决,退出Ledger Live后,在计算机后台任务管理器中强制结束相关进程,再重新打开。
七、最终诊断:尝试不同接收平台或使用Explorer
如果以上步骤均未见效,建议将转账目标地址换为另一个交易所或新钱包地址进行测试,以排除接收方钱包的筛选策略(部分交易所会拒绝小于某个极小数额的转入)。同时,利用区块链浏览器(如Etherscan、Solscan)搜索你的地址和发送请求的哈希值(TxID),查看当前交易状态是否为“Pending”或“Fail”。如果TxID根本不存在,说明交易并未广播成功,应从Ledger Live的发送流程重新发起。

发表评论